Bug Description
I'll changed from 1920x1080 to 900x600. I cancel and found (after 'cleaning' the black with a window) Server settings not running anymore. When I redid the same procedure I again got a crash, now with this message:
Your current changes to the X server display configuration may no longer be applied due to changes made to the running X server.
You may either reload the current X server settings and lose any configuration setup in this page, or select "Cancel" and save your changes to the X configuration file (requires restarting X to take effect.)
If you select "Cancel", you will only be allowed to apply settings once you have reset the configuration.

Hi Remco,
The log files included with this bug report do not show evidence of a crash. Please reproduce the issue again and collect the backtrace from your /var/log/ Xorg.0. log* file. A full backtrace from gdb would be even better.
